--- title: "Wake words for Assist" related: - docs: /voice_control/thirteen-usd-voice-remote/ title: $13 voice assistant for Home Assistant - docs: /voice_control/custom_sentences/ title: Custom Sentences - docs: /common-tasks/os/#configuring-access-to-files title: Installing the Samba add-on - docs: /voice_control/about_wake_word/ title: About wake words - url: https://colab.research.google.com/drive/1q1oe2zOyZp7UsB3jJiQ1IFn8z5YfjwEb?usp=sharing#scrollTo=1cbqBebHXjFD title: Wake word training environment - url: https://github.com/dscripka/openWakeWord title: openWakeWord --- Wake words are special words or phrases that tell a voice assistant that a command is about to be spoken. The device then switches from passive to active listening. Examples are: Hey Google, Hey Siri, or Alexa. Home Assistant supports its own wake words, such as Hey Nabu. If you want to know more about this topic check [the Home Assistant approach to wake words](/voice_control/about_wake_word/). ## Enabling a wake word This tutorial shows how you can *enable* a wake word in Home Assistant. It does not describe how to *use* it. To *use* the wake word, you need some extra hardware. To set that up, follow the [$13 voice assistant for Home Assistant](/voice_control/thirteen-usd-voice-remote/). Enabling a wake word consists of 2 steps: 1. Installing the openWakeWord add-on. 2. Enabling the wake word for a specific voice assistant. ### Prerequisites - Home Assistant version 2023.10 or later, installed with the Home Assistant Operating System - Assist configured either with [Home Assistant Cloud](/voice_control/voice_remote_cloud_assistant/) or a manually configured [local Assist pipeline](/voice_control/voice_remote_local_assistant) - All the [Best Practices](/voice_control/best_practices) we recommend. ### Installing the openWakeWord add-on 1. Go to {% my supervisor_addon addon="core_openwakeword" title="**Settings** > **Add-ons** > **openWakeWord**" %} and select **Install**. 2. **Start** the add-on. 3. Go to {% my integrations title="**Settings** > **Devices & Services**" %}. - Under **Discovered**, you should now see the **openWakeWord** component of the **Wyoming** integration. - Select **Configure** and **Submit**. - **Result**: You have successfully installed the **openWakeWord** add-on and **Wyoming** integration. ### To enable wake word for your voice assistant 1. Go to {% my voice_assistants title="**Settings** > **Voice assistants**" %} 2. Choose the Assistant: - To enable wake word for an existing assistant, select the Assistant and continue with step 6. - To create a new Assistant: select **Add assistant**. 3. Give your assistant a name, for example the wake word you are going to use. 4. Select the language you are going to use to speak to Home Assistant. - If the **Text-to-speech** and **Speech-to-text** sections do not provide language selectors, this means you do not have an Assist pipeline set up. - Set up [Home Assistant Cloud](https://www.nabucasa.com) or a manually configured [Assist pipeline](/voice_control/voice_remote_local_assistant). 5. Under **Text-to-speech**, select the language and voice you want Home Assistant to use when speaking to you. 6. To define the wake word engine, in the top-right corner of the dialog, select the three dots {% icon "mdi:dots-vertical" %} menu and select **Add streaming wake word**. - **Troubleshooting**: If you don't see the three dots {% icon "mdi:dots-vertical" %} menu, go to {% my integrations title="**Settings** > **Devices & Services**" %} and make sure the **openWakeWord** component of the **Wyoming** integration is added. - **Result**: on the bottom of the page, you now see a new section **Streaming wake word engine**. - Select **openwakeword**, then select **ok nabu**. - If you created a new assistant, select **Create**. - If you edited an existing assistant, select **Update**. - **Result**: You now have a voice assistant that listens to a wake word. 7. But it can also do on-device wake word detection using microWakeWord. ## Creating your own wake word You can now create your own wake word to use with Home Assistant. The procedure below will guide you to train a model. The model is trained using voice clips generated by our local neural text-to-speech system [Piper](https://github.com/rhasspy/piper). _Want to know more about how this all works? Check out the [openWakeWord](https://github.com/dscripka/openWakeWord) project by David Scripka.)_ Depending on the word, training a model on your own wake word may take a few iterations and a bit of tweaking. This guide will take you through the process step by step. ### Prerequisites - Latest version of Home Assistant, installed with the Home Assistant Operating System - [M5Stack ATOM Echo Development Kit](https://shop.m5stack.com/products/atom-echo-smart-speaker-dev-kit?ref=NabuCasa) - Successfully completed the [$13 voice assistant for Home Assistant](/voice_control/thirteen-usd-voice-remote/) tutorial ### To create your own wake word 1. Think of a wake word. - A word or short phrase (3-4 syllables) that is not commonly used so that it does not trigger Assist by mistake. - Currently, only wake words in English are supported. 2. Open the [wake word training environment](https://colab.research.google.com/drive/1q1oe2zOyZp7UsB3jJiQ1IFn8z5YfjwEb?usp=sharing#scrollTo=1cbqBebHXjFD). 3. In section 1, enter your wake word in the **target_word** field. ![Enter wake word in target field](/images/assist/wake_word_enter_target_word.png) 4. In the code section next to the **target_word**, select the play button. The first time this can take up to 30 seconds. - If the play button does not appear, make sure your cursor is placed in the **target_word** field. ![Select play button](/images/assist/wake_word_press_play_button.png) - If it still does not show up, in the top right corner of the document, make sure it says **Connected**. - If it is not connected, select **Connect to a hosted runtime**. ![Connect to hosted runtime](/images/assist/wake_word_connect_to_hosted_runtime.png) - **Result**: The pronunciation of your wake word is being created. - Once it is finished, at the bottom of the section, you see an audio file. Listen to it. ![Listen to demo of your wake word](/images/assist/wake_word_listen_demo.png) 5. If the word does not sound correct to you: - Follow the instructions in the document to tweak the spelling of the word and press play again. - The word should sound the way you pronounce it. 6. Once you are satisfied with the result, in the menu on top of the screen, select **Runtime** > **Run all**. - This will take around an hour. Feel free to do something else but make sure to leave the browser tab open. ![Runtime: run all](/images/assist/wake_word_runtime_run_all.png) - **Result**: Once this process is finished, you should have 2 files in your downloads folder: - `.tflite` and `.onnx` files (only `.tflite` is used) 7. Congratulations! You just applied machine learning to create your own wake word model! - The next step is to add it to Home Assistant. ### To add your personal wake word to Home Assistant 1. Make sure you have the [Samba add-on installed](/common-tasks/os/#configuring-access-to-files). 2. On your computer, access your Home Assistant server via Samba. - Open the `share` folder and create a new folder `openwakeword` so that you have `/share/openwakeword`. 3. Drop your shiny new wake word model file (`.tflite`) into that folder. 4. Go to {% my voice_assistants title="**Settings** > **Voice assistants**" %}. - Either create a new assistant and select **Add assistant**. - Or, edit an existing assistant. 5. Under **Wake word**, select **openwakeword**. - Then, select your own personal wake word. - If there is no **Wake word** option, make sure you have the add-on installed and successfully completed the [$13 voice assistant for Home Assistant](/voice_control/thirteen-usd-voice-remote/) tutorial. 6. Enable this new assistant on your ATOM Echo device. - Go to {% my integrations title="**Settings** > **Devices & Services**" %} and select the **ESPHome** integration. - Under **M5Stack ATOM Echo**, select **1 device**. - Under **Configuration**, make sure **Use wake word** is enabled. - Select the assistant with your wake word. ![Select the assistant with your wake word](/images/assist/wake_word_select_assistant.png) 7. Test your new wake word. - Speak your wake word followed by a command, such as "Turn on the lights in the kitchen". - When the ATOM Echo picks up the wake word, it starts blinking blue. ## Troubleshooting ### Troubleshooting wake word recognition 1. If the ATOM Echo does not start blinking blue when you say the wake word, there are a few things you can try. 2. Go to {% my integrations title="**Settings** > **Devices & Services**" %} and select the **ESPHome** integration. - Under **M5Stack ATOM Echo**, select **1 device**. - Under **Controls**, make sure **Use wake word** is enabled. 3. If this was not the issue, you may need to tweak the wake word model. - Go back to the [wake word training environment](https://colab.research.google.com/drive/1q1oe2zOyZp7UsB3jJiQ1IFn8z5YfjwEb?usp=sharing#scrollTo=1cbqBebHXjFD). - In section 3 of the document, follow the instructions on tweaking the settings and create a new model. ### Troubleshooting performance issues of the training environment The environment on the Colab space runs on resources offered by Google. They are intended for small-scale, non-commercial personal use. There is no guarantee that resources are available. If many people use this environment at the same time or if the request itself uses a lot of resources, the execution might be very slow or won't run at all. It may take 30-60 minutes for the run to complete. This is expected behavior. Things you can try if the execution is very slow: 1. Free of charge solution: This environment has worked for all the wake word models that were trained to create and test this procedure. There is a good chance that it will work for you. If it does not, try training your model another time. Maybe many people are using it right now. 2.
